
Uniting for a Cause: A Community’s Heartwarming Transformation
In a remarkable act of community spirit, 50 professional painters came together to revitalize the Helping Hands Autism Resource Centre in Dundonald, Northern Ireland. This extraordinary event stemmed from a heartfelt "SOS" message posted on social media by Gerard Donaghy, the owner of Paintworks NI, who sought support for a local establishment that truly makes a difference. "We need your help!" Donaghy implored, aiming to gather work for a building that supports essential community services.
This initiative, dubbed the "Paint It Forward" event, not only upgraded the physical appearance of the autism center but also brought together skilled professionals committed to giving back. The outpouring of support illustrates how grassroots efforts can mobilize individuals, reinforcing the bonds that constitute a caring community.

A Colorful Transformation with Meaning
The renovation on June 28 was more than just a paint job. Volunteers, equipped with donated supplies from local businesses, transformed the center into a welcoming and vibrant space filled with colorful murals and a cheerful exterior. Marco Santos, one of the participating painters, expressed his awe at the turnout, emphasizing how it reflects the goodness present in their community. Together, they created an inviting atmosphere symbolic of hope and support for the families who rely on the services offered at Helping Hands.
